Tender Description
This tender invites bids from reputable health insurance companies for the provision of a comprehensive Health Insurance Takaful Policy covering employees and their dependents of the Sindh Institute of Physical Medicine & Rehabilitation (SIPM&R) in Karachi. The policy includes inpatient treatment, day care, maternity, and outpatient care with coverage limits varying by category. The contract is initially for one year with possible extension for two additional years based on performance and mutual agreement. The scope covers approximately 1,063 lives across employees, spouses, children, and parents with detailed premium rates and benefits outlined.
The policy requires bidders to have a strong presence in Karachi, valid registrations, and proven experience providing health insurance to large groups. The evaluation criteria include financial strength, number of panel hospitals, full-time doctors, and PACRA/JCR-VIS ratings. The contract demands strict compliance with SPPRA rules and includes provisions for bid security, performance security, and penalties for non-compliance. The procurement process is conducted electronically via EPADS with a submission deadline of 20th January 2026 at 11:30 am.
Bidders must ensure valid PEC category compliance, active taxpayer status on FBR, and adherence to the 2025-26 fiscal requirements. The bid security is Rs. 10,000 non-refundable, and performance security is 5% of the contract value. The contract will be awarded to the most advantageous bidder following technical and financial evaluation. All bids must be valid for 90 days and include all applicable taxes.
Submission must be through the EPADS online portal with original tender fee and bid security instruments delivered physically to the Procurement Department at SIPM&R, Karachi. The bid opening will occur on the same day at specified times.
